Ken Seals story
Ken Seals built his college career from 2020 through 2025 as a quarterback from Azle, TX wearing No. 9, spending time with TCU and Vanderbilt. The clearest part of Ken Seals' career was his passing role: 4,691 passing yards, 30 touchdown passes, and 744 attempts across 35 career games in the available record.
